Susan "Susie" Ruggiero ObituaryFuneral Mass for Susan "Susie" (nee Shea) Ruggiero, 68, of Willoughby, will be 9:30 a.m. Saturday, July 19, at St. John Vianney Church, 7575 Bellflower Rd., Mentor.
Susie passed away peacefully at her home on July 14, 2025.
Born on February 21, 1957, in Youngstown, Ohio, Susie graduated from Harvey High School as salutatorian of her class. She went on to build a dedicated career as a Radiology Technician, serving with compassion and skill for over 30 years.
Susie deeply cherished her Irish heritage, embracing its traditions with pride. She loved spending time by the ocean, where the sound of the waves brought her peace and joy. Susie also had a deep love of flowers and always appreciated the simple beauty of a fresh bouquet.
She is survived by her devoted husband, Nicholas, and her beloved daughters, Lauren (Philip) Ruggiero and Lia (Orlando) Ruggiero; grandchildren, Vincent and Santiago; beloved sister of Katie (Peter) Thomas and Patricia (Denny) Horvath; aunt of many nieces and nephews. She was preceded in death by her mother, Sylvia Shea.
Her spirit, kindness, and strength will be forever remembered by all who knew and loved her.
Family will receive friends from 8:30 a.m. to 9:30 a.m at the church, prior to Mass.
Arrangements are entrusted to McMahon-Coyne-Vitantonio Funeral Homes in Willoughby and Mentor.
In lieu of flowers, donations in Susie's name may be made to The Lake Humane Society, 7564 Tyler Blvd., Bldg. E, Mentor, OH 44060.
